| Description of the problem | The horn on my 2011 porsche panamera stopped working. I did not know until i needed to use it to avoid a potential accident. The dealer told me the problem is very common on porsche's with headlight washers. The washer system apparently leaks behind the headlights where the horns sit. Appears to be a problem known by porsche that, if true, is unquestionably a design defect and a safety concern. Repair required actually replacing the horns. |
